Ever wondered what gives an aged cheese that slight crunch, or what makes certain cheeses, like parmigiana or pecorino taste a little funky? This week, Tom called up Joshua Vandenberg, a professional cheese grader & competition judge from Wisconsin, to learn all about what goes on behind the scenes at a cheese grading plant and what sort of thoughts go into the process of judging cheese at state fairs, from flavor, to texture, and beyond!
